Advertisement

非线性近似(BP神经网络)- 不使用MATLAB工具箱

  •  5星
  •     浏览量: 0
  •     大小:None
  •      文件类型:None


简介:
本项目探索了在不依赖于MATLAB内置工具箱的情况下构建和训练BP(反向传播)神经网络的方法。通过手动编码,深入理解并实现非线性数据拟合技术。 这段文字描述了一个使用BP算法的神经网络来近似不同类型的函数:包括线性、非线性和单变量或多变量函数。该程序可以自行调节隐藏层的数量,并允许用户设置不同的激活函数,此处采用的是sigmoid函数。

全部评论 (0)

还没有任何评论哟~
客服
客服
  • 线BP)- 使MATLAB
    优质
    本项目探索了在不依赖于MATLAB内置工具箱的情况下构建和训练BP(反向传播)神经网络的方法。通过手动编码,深入理解并实现非线性数据拟合技术。 这段文字描述了一个使用BP算法的神经网络来近似不同类型的函数:包括线性、非线性和单变量或多变量函数。该程序可以自行调节隐藏层的数量,并允许用户设置不同的激活函数,此处采用的是sigmoid函数。
  • 基于BP线函数逼(未采
    优质
    本文探讨了在不使用MATLAB网络工具箱的情况下,利用BP(反向传播)算法构建神经网络模型以逼近复杂的非线性函数的方法。通过详细分析和实验验证,展示了该方法的有效性和灵活性,在数学建模与机器学习领域具有一定的参考价值。 利用BP神经网络逼近非线性函数(无需使用网络工具箱),可以自行调整节点数量、学习率等参数。
  • BP程序
    优质
    非工具箱BP神经网络程序是一款独立开发的软件,不依赖任何现成的机器学习库或框架,专为实现经典的反向传播(BP)算法而设计。该程序提供了一个灵活、高效的平台,用于构建和训练人工神经网络模型解决各类预测与分类问题。 自己编的非工具箱BP神经网络程序有助于大家理解BP网络权值和阈值的具体修改方法。
  • MATLAB中实现单层BP使
    优质
    本篇文章详细介绍如何在MATLAB环境中手动编写代码来构建和训练一个简单的单层BP(反向传播)神经网络模型,全程无需依赖任何额外的工具箱支持。 在MATLAB中使用循环编写BP神经网络代码,以加深对神经网络的理解而不依赖于工具箱。
  • 基于BP线函数逼及其实验报告(无MATLAB
    优质
    本文探讨了在不使用MATLAB工具箱的情况下,利用BP神经网络进行非线性函数逼近的方法,并详细记录了实验过程和结果。 BP算法的学习过程包括信号的正向传播与误差的反向传播两个步骤。由于多层前馈网络通常使用误差反向传播算法进行训练,人们也常将这类网络直接称为BP网络。
  • 基于BP线函数逼
    优质
    本研究利用BP(反向传播)神经网络技术,探讨其在复杂非线性函数逼近中的应用效能与优化策略。通过实验分析,验证了该方法的有效性和优越性。 基于BP神经网络的非线性函数拟合与非线性系统建模的MATLAB仿真研究,支持用户自定义拟合函数。
  • BP线函数逼中的应
    优质
    本文探讨了BP(反向传播)神经网络在解决复杂非线性问题中的作用,特别聚焦于其如何有效逼近非线性函数。通过理论分析与实例验证,文章展示了BP神经网络技术在处理数学建模、数据预测等领域中非线性关系的卓越能力及其广泛应用前景。 本段落介绍了人工神经网络的相关内容,并提供了使用Matlab实现BP(Backpropagation)神经网络来逼近非线性函数的代码示例。
  • 基于BP线函数逼.docx
    优质
    本文探讨了利用BP(反向传播)神经网络进行复杂非线性函数逼近的方法和应用,展示了其在处理高度非线性数据中的优势。通过调整模型参数,提高了函数预测的精确度,为解决实际工程问题提供了新的思路和技术支持。 用BP神经网络逼近非线性函数的智能控制大作业报告。
  • Matlab模糊线
    优质
    本研究探讨了利用MATLAB平台进行模糊神经网络在非线性问题上的建模与分析,展示其强大的逼近能力。 使用Matlab的神经模糊推理系统对非线性函数y=0.5*sin(pi*x)+0.3*sin(3*pi*x)+0.1*sin(5*pi*x)进行逼近。